Location: Greenville NC

Discover Impactful Work:

The Program Manager provides Site Leadership and proactive client relationship management, to enable retention, growth and long term mutual business partnership. They will develop long-lasting client relationships based on timely service delivery. This role maintains client relationships, with a focus on delivering an excellent customer experience through creative problem solving and cross-functional collaboration!

Key Responsibilities:

  • Act as the main client relationship manager for assigned programs for all services ongoing at site in PDS and/or commercial.
  • Lead strategic operational aspects of large scale development and commercial projects / programs with the client and project management teams to ensure timely, coordinated, risk mitigated delivery of projects and services.
  • Coordinate site-wide resources to provide comprehensive solutions, based on the entire product and services portfolio across the site. Identify and analyze partner needs and manage expectations and communication to nurture partner support.
  • Plan, analyze, and assess client business potential, provide development proposals working in partnership with assigned Project/Business Managers executives and development teams, and assist with the formulation of plans for growth, AOP and strategy of new service lines.
  • Anticipate, understand, and respond to the needs of clients by acting as a client experience champion in the organization.
  • Lead client business review process, QBR’s, Quality reviews, meetings and workshops with overall collation assessment monitoring of actions, business performance metrics and targets.
  • Lead and facilitate client problem and solution escalation process, serving as a liaison with Site Leadership to ensure effective solution/resolution. Leverage Client Support Case process as appropriate.
  • Assist in revenue collection where required. Facilitate open items with large financial impact to closure. Facilitate cross-selling activities either upstream or downstream to existing contracted services.

How will you do it?

Education/Experience

  • B.S. in Science/Engineering or related field relevant to role required.
  • Masters of Business Administration (MBA) preferred.
  • 8 years of previous experience in the pharmaceutical industry and 5 years within a GMP environment.

Knowledge/Skills

  • Demonstrated knowledge of pharmaceutical manufacturing and outsourcing, including use of SOPs required by Quality standards.
  • Outstanding client service orientation, interpersonal skills and business insight.
  • Demonstrated project management experience, with strong analytical and organizational skills to handle contending priorities in a fast paced environment.
  • Knowledge of site functions and a deep understanding of the relationships and processes requiring integration among departments within the business.
  • Ability to optimally use a range of influencing and leadership styles, situationally dependent.
  • Ability to assess situations and make clear timely decisions, achieving results that support all parties.
